Cache Layout: Difference between revisions
From RuneWiki
No edit summary |
|||
Line 1: | Line 1: | ||
The cache terminology is archive (indexed) -> group -> file. | The cache terminology is archive (indexed) -> group -> file. This information is relevant for all revisions after 377. | ||
=== RS === | === RS === | ||
Line 11: | Line 11: | ||
|- | |- | ||
|0 | |0 | ||
| | |410 | ||
|anims | |anims | ||
| | | | ||
|- | |- | ||
|1 | |1 | ||
| | |410 | ||
|bases | |bases | ||
| | | | ||
|- | |- | ||
|2 | |2 | ||
| | |410 | ||
|config | |config | ||
| | | | ||
|- | |- | ||
|3 | |3 | ||
| | |410 | ||
|interfaces | |interfaces | ||
| | | | ||
|- | |- | ||
|4 | |4 | ||
| | |410 - 772 | ||
|synth_sounds | |synth_sounds | ||
| | | | ||
|- | |- | ||
|5 | |5 | ||
| | |410 | ||
|maps | |maps | ||
| | | | ||
|- | |- | ||
|5 | |5 | ||
| | | - | ||
|mapsv2 | |mapsv2 | ||
|Renamed internally at some point. | |Renamed internally at some point. Same index. | ||
|- | |- | ||
|6 | |6 | ||
| | |410 - 772 | ||
|midi_songs | |midi_songs | ||
| | | | ||
|- | |- | ||
|7 | |7 | ||
| | |410 | ||
|models | |models | ||
| | | | ||
|- | |- | ||
|8 | |8 | ||
| | |410 | ||
|sprites | |sprites | ||
| | | | ||
|- | |- | ||
|9 | |9 | ||
| | |410 - 839 | ||
|textures | |textures | ||
| | | | ||
|- | |- | ||
|10 | |10 | ||
| | |410 | ||
|binary | |binary | ||
| | | | ||
|- | |- | ||
|11 | |11 | ||
| | |410 | ||
|midi_jingles | |midi_jingles | ||
| | | | ||
|- | |- | ||
|12 | |12 | ||
| | |433 | ||
|clientscripts | |clientscripts | ||
| | | | ||
|- | |- | ||
|13 | |13 | ||
| | |443 | ||
|fontmetrics | |fontmetrics | ||
| | | | ||
|- | |- | ||
|14 | |14 | ||
| | |451 | ||
|vorbis | |vorbis | ||
| | | | ||
|- | |- | ||
|15 | |15 | ||
| | |451 - 772 | ||
|midi_instruments | |midi_instruments | ||
| | | | ||
|- | |- | ||
|16 | |16 | ||
| | |488 | ||
|config_loc | |config_loc | ||
| | | | ||
|- | |- | ||
|17 | |17 | ||
| | |488 | ||
|config_enum | |config_enum | ||
| | | | ||
|- | |- | ||
|18 | |18 | ||
| | |488 | ||
|config_npc | |config_npc | ||
| | | | ||
|- | |- | ||
|19 | |19 | ||
| | |488 | ||
|config_obj | |config_obj | ||
| | | | ||
|- | |- | ||
|20 | |20 | ||
| | |488 | ||
|config_seq | |config_seq | ||
| | | | ||
|- | |- | ||
|21 | |21 | ||
| | |488 | ||
|config_spotanim | |config_spotanim | ||
| | | | ||
|- | |- | ||
|22 | |22 | ||
| | |488 - 745 | ||
|config_varbit | |config_varbit | ||
| | | | ||
Line 133: | Line 133: | ||
|>745 | |>745 | ||
|config_struct | |config_struct | ||
| | |Took over varbit archive, which moved to config group | ||
|- | |- | ||
|23 | |23 | ||
| | |493 | ||
|worldmap | |worldmap | ||
| | | | ||
|- | |- | ||
|24 | |24 | ||
| | |498 | ||
|quickchat | |quickchat | ||
| | | | ||
|- | |- | ||
|25 | |25 | ||
| | |498 | ||
|quickchat_global | |quickchat_global | ||
|Quick chat menus | |Quick chat menus | ||
|- | |- | ||
|26 | |26 | ||
| | |500 - 839 | ||
|materials | |materials | ||
| | | | ||
|- | |- | ||
|27 | |27 | ||
| | |523 | ||
|particles | |particles | ||
| | | | ||
|- | |- | ||
|28 | |28 | ||
| | |537 | ||
|defaults | |defaults | ||
| | | | ||
|- | |- | ||
|29 | |29 | ||
| | |582 | ||
|billboards | |billboards | ||
| | | | ||
|- | |- | ||
|30 | |30 | ||
| | |605 | ||
|natives | |natives | ||
| | | | ||
|- | |- | ||
|31 | |31 | ||
| | |605 | ||
|shaders | |shaders | ||
| | | | ||
|- | |- | ||
|32 | |32 | ||
| | |612 | ||
|loadingsprites | |loadingsprites | ||
| | | | ||
|- | |- | ||
|33 | |33 | ||
| | |612 | ||
|loadingscreen | |loadingscreen | ||
| | | | ||
|- | |- | ||
|34 | |34 | ||
| | |625 | ||
|loadingspritesraw | |loadingspritesraw | ||
| | | | ||
|- | |- | ||
|35 | |35 | ||
| | |629 | ||
|cutscenes | |cutscenes | ||
| | | | ||
|- | |- | ||
|40 | |40 | ||
| | |~775 | ||
|audiostreams | |audiostreams | ||
| | | | ||
|- | |- | ||
|41 | |41 | ||
| | |~822 | ||
|worldmapareas | |worldmapareas | ||
| | | | ||
|- | |- | ||
|42 | |42 | ||
| | |~822 | ||
|worldmaplabels | |worldmaplabels | ||
| | | | ||
|- | |- | ||
|47 | |47 | ||
| | |~861 | ||
|modelsrt7 | |modelsrt7 | ||
| | | | ||
|- | |- | ||
|48 | |48 | ||
| | |~861 | ||
|animsrt7 | |animsrt7 | ||
| | | | ||
|- | |- | ||
|49 | |49 | ||
| | |~876 | ||
|dbtableindex | |dbtableindex | ||
| | | | ||
|- | |- | ||
|52 | |52 | ||
| | |~894 | ||
|textures_dxt | |textures_dxt | ||
| | | | ||
|- | |- | ||
|53 | |53 | ||
| | |~894 | ||
|textures_png | |textures_png | ||
| | | | ||
|- | |- | ||
|54 | |54 | ||
| | |~894 | ||
|textures_png_mipped | |textures_png_mipped | ||
| | | | ||
|- | |- | ||
|55 | |55 | ||
| | |~894 | ||
|textures_etc | |textures_etc | ||
| | | | ||
|- | |- | ||
|56 | |56 | ||
| | |~894 | ||
|anims_keyframes | |anims_keyframes | ||
| | | | ||
|- | |- | ||
|57 | |57 | ||
| | |~916 | ||
|config_achievement | |config_achievement | ||
| | | | ||
|- | |- | ||
|58 | |58 | ||
| | |~918 | ||
|fontmetricsv2 | |fontmetricsv2 | ||
| | | | ||
|- | |- | ||
|59 | |59 | ||
| | |~918 | ||
|typefonts | |typefonts | ||
| | | | ||
Line 314: | Line 314: | ||
|- | |- | ||
|8 | |8 | ||
| | |410 - 488 | ||
|enum | |enum | ||
| | | | ||
|- | |- | ||
|9 | |9 | ||
| | |410 - 488 | ||
|npc | |npc | ||
| | | | ||
|- | |- | ||
|10 | |10 | ||
| | |410 - 488 | ||
|obj | |obj | ||
| | | | ||
Line 334: | Line 334: | ||
|- | |- | ||
|12 | |12 | ||
| | |410 - 488 | ||
|seq | |seq | ||
| | | | ||
|- | |- | ||
|13 | |13 | ||
| | |410 - 488 | ||
|spotanim | |spotanim | ||
| | | | ||
|- | |- | ||
|14 | |14 | ||
| | |410 - 488 | ||
|varbit | |varbit | ||
|Var (Player) Bit | |Var (Player) Bit | ||
|- | |- | ||
|15 | |15 | ||
| | |410 - 745 | ||
|varcstr | |varcstr | ||
|Var Client String | |Var Client String | ||
|- | |- | ||
|16 | |16 | ||
| | |410 - 745 | ||
|varp | |varp | ||
|Var Player | |Var Player | ||
Line 364: | Line 364: | ||
|- | |- | ||
|19 | |19 | ||
| | |410 - 745 | ||
|varclient | |varclient | ||
| | | | ||
|- | |- | ||
|26 | |26 | ||
| | |<763 | ||
| | | | ||
|Structs | |Structs | ||
Line 444: | Line 444: | ||
|- | |- | ||
|54 | |54 | ||
|745 | |<745 | ||
|varclansetting | |varclansetting | ||
| | | |
Revision as of 16:32, 15 June 2023
The cache terminology is archive (indexed) -> group -> file. This information is relevant for all revisions after 377.
RS
Archives
Index | Rev | Name | Description |
---|---|---|---|
0 | 410 | anims | |
1 | 410 | bases | |
2 | 410 | config | |
3 | 410 | interfaces | |
4 | 410 - 772 | synth_sounds | |
5 | 410 | maps | |
5 | - | mapsv2 | Renamed internally at some point. Same index. |
6 | 410 - 772 | midi_songs | |
7 | 410 | models | |
8 | 410 | sprites | |
9 | 410 - 839 | textures | |
10 | 410 | binary | |
11 | 410 | midi_jingles | |
12 | 433 | clientscripts | |
13 | 443 | fontmetrics | |
14 | 451 | vorbis | |
15 | 451 - 772 | midi_instruments | |
16 | 488 | config_loc | |
17 | 488 | config_enum | |
18 | 488 | config_npc | |
19 | 488 | config_obj | |
20 | 488 | config_seq | |
21 | 488 | config_spotanim | |
22 | 488 - 745 | config_varbit | |
22 | >745 | config_struct | Took over varbit archive, which moved to config group |
23 | 493 | worldmap | |
24 | 498 | quickchat | |
25 | 498 | quickchat_global | Quick chat menus |
26 | 500 - 839 | materials | |
27 | 523 | particles | |
28 | 537 | defaults | |
29 | 582 | billboards | |
30 | 605 | natives | |
31 | 605 | shaders | |
32 | 612 | loadingsprites | |
33 | 612 | loadingscreen | |
34 | 625 | loadingspritesraw | |
35 | 629 | cutscenes | |
40 | ~775 | audiostreams | |
41 | ~822 | worldmapareas | |
42 | ~822 | worldmaplabels | |
47 | ~861 | modelsrt7 | |
48 | ~861 | animsrt7 | |
49 | ~876 | dbtableindex | |
52 | ~894 | textures_dxt | |
53 | ~894 | textures_png | |
54 | ~894 | textures_png_mipped | |
55 | ~894 | textures_etc | |
56 | ~894 | anims_keyframes | |
57 | ~916 | config_achievement | |
58 | ~918 | fontmetricsv2 | |
59 | ~918 | typefonts |
Config Groups
ID | Rev | Name | Description |
---|---|---|---|
1 | flu | ||
2 | hunt | ||
3 | idk | ||
4 | flo | ||
5 | inv | ||
6 | loc | ||
7 | mesanim | ||
8 | 410 - 488 | enum | |
9 | 410 - 488 | npc | |
10 | 410 - 488 | obj | |
11 | param | ||
12 | 410 - 488 | seq | |
13 | 410 - 488 | spotanim | |
14 | 410 - 488 | varbit | Var (Player) Bit |
15 | 410 - 745 | varcstr | Var Client String |
16 | 410 - 745 | varp | Var Player |
18 | area | ||
19 | 410 - 745 | varclient | |
26 | <763 | Structs | |
29 | Skyboxes | ||
30 | Sun definitions | ||
31 | Light intensity | ||
32 | Render anims | ||
33 | Cursors | ||
34 | Mapscenes | ||
35 | Quests | ||
36 | Worldmap info | ||
40 | dbtable | Database Tables | |
41 | dbrow | Database Rows | |
46 | Hitmarks | ||
47 | <745 | varclan | |
48 | itemcode | ||
49 | category | ||
54 | <745 | varclansetting | |
60 | varp | ||
61 | varn | ||
62 | varc | ||
63 | vars | ||
64 | Var Region | ||
65 | varobj | ||
66 | varclan | ||
67 | varclansetting | ||
69 | varbit | ||
70 | gamelogevent | ||
72 | Hitbars | ||
77 | Anim flow control | ||
80 | Var Group |
OSRS
Archives
Index | Name | Description |
---|---|---|
Config Groups
ID | Name | Description |
---|---|---|
1 | flu | |
2 | hunt | |
3 | idk | |
4 | flo | |
5 | inv | |
6 | loc | |
7 | mesanim | |
8 | enum | |
9 | npc | |
10 | obj | |
11 | param | |
12 | seq | |
13 | spotanim | |
14 | varbit | Var (Player) Bit |
15 | varcstr | Var Client String |
16 | varp | Var Player |
18 | area | |
19 | varclient | |
20 | varobj | Var Object |
21 | varpstr | Var Player String |
22 | vars | Var Shared (world) |
23 | varsstr | Var Shared String |
24 | varn | Var NPC |
25 | varnbit | Var NPC Bit |
26 | itemcodes | |
27 | varglobal | |
28 | controller | |
29 | varcon | Var Controller |
30 | varconbit | Var Controller Bit |
32 | hitmark | |
33 | headbar | |
34 | struct | |
35 | mapelement | |
37 | stringvector | |
38 | dbrow | |
39 | dbtable | |
47 | varclan | |
54 | varclansetting | |
70 | gamelogevent |